Ticket: the Harrowby CSV import wizard happily accepts cells starting with = and passes them straight into exported spreadsheets. Classic formula-injection vector — flagging for security review before we ship the parser rewrite. Repro is trivial with the sample file attached in the Marnie test suite. The affected build is identified below.

session token of kagup-hahaf = htk3_2b8

# Contrast audit env for the Huebird support console.
# Used only when running the automated color-contrast checks
# against the support dashboards. Do not point this at prod.
# Checker flags anything below 4.5:1 and files a report to
# the Quillton team queue. The audit runner needs its access
# credential set on the next line:

sealed setting: ARCHIVE_KEY3=bd6

## Deployment

Before deploying Cartwheel 2.6, upgrade the Brindlebus broker on each node first — the new publisher confirms mode is not backward compatible. Drain consumers, apply the broker package, then roll the app pods one at a time. Support staff verifying an install should check the broker dashboard, then compare the running service against these configuration values.

config for bahop-baduf:
[kasion]
team = lamath
access_code = ac_d807e5
host = kasion.paliqcloud.corp
port = 4000
owner = julix.tamvan
peer = frair.qorvelsoft.local

The eight-store pilot in the Lakefen region has run for ten weeks. Sell-through of the Hollowbrook starter kits exceeded forecast by 14%, though returns in two suburban locations were higher than expected, likely due to display placement. Branch managers should note that staffing support from our side was heavier than planned, which affects scalability assumptions. A full cost analysis follows in the appendix. Before reviewing the recommendation, managers should read the following carefully.

board note of tagug-hahag: Praionax Logistics is in early talks to buy Julaxek Group for about $36.3 million. The Julmir launch date is March 1, and nothing goes to the press before then.

Quick heads-up on Pinwheel UI versioning: we cut a minor release every sprint, and anything touching component props needs a changeset file in the PR. No changeset, no merge — the bot will nag you. Majors are rare and go through the design council first. The full policy, with examples of what counts as breaking, lives on the internal page below.

wiki page, bahip-yahip: https://grafana.qirvanlabs.corp/browse/display/projects/cc3a1b9dbfc9